XF100 Mountain Lion - FCP7 Log and Transfer not recognizing XF100
 
Hello everyone,
So my house was broken into and my two editing laptops were stolen. Argh. So I am now in a pinch, trying to get everything re-set up on a new machine, with deadlines looming. Previously I was running FCP 7, on Lion and had no problems doing Log and Transfer from my XF100s. The replacement computer I purchased has Mountain Lion on it, and while I was able to get FCP 7 up and running fine, now Log and Transfer doesn't recognize the XF100. I installed the Canon driver that is supposed to fix that problem, but still, FCP7 doesn't see the Canon. I used this awful XF100 utility to import the footage I thankfully still had on the flash cards, but now I am unable to get it into FCP 7.

Anyway, from past threads I see that people were having this problem about a year ago but it sounded like the utility was what solved the problem then, which hasn't worked yet for me. Re: XF100 Mountain Lion - FCP7 Log and Transfer not recognizing XF100
 
Well, in case anyone else is interested in this, the verdict is that Mountain Lion with FCP7 is NOT supported at all by Canon anymore, even with the utility they released. Apparently the plug-in only works with computers that are upgraded to Mountain Lion, not machines that start out with Mountain Lion. My only option is to purchase a third party software that will transcode the XF100's MXF files to Prores so I can import them into FCP. Re: XF100 Mountain Lion - FCP7 Log and Transfer not recognizing XF100
 
Aya,
Might I suggest trying XfcpX ? its a free program that simply changes the container from mxf to mov. Then the files are easily ingested into FCP 7. just google XfcpX
